Rakesh Roshan’s Power-Packed Gym Workout at 75 Inspires Bollywood and Fans Alike

Age is just a number—Rakesh Roshan has proved it once again. The veteran filmmaker and father of Bollywood superstar Hrithik Roshan surprised fans by sharing a powerful workout video at the age of 75. Known for directing iconic films like Kaho Naa… Pyaar Hai and Koi… Mil Gaya, Rakesh Roshan showcased his fitness and discipline in the gym, leaving everyone in awe.

In the now-viral video, Roshan is seen engaging in weight training with complete focus and dedication. The clip was originally posted on Instagram, captioned: “75 years and going strong.” It didn’t take long for the video to go viral, receiving an overwhelming response from fans and celebrities alike.

Bollywood Stars React with Praise

Actor and fitness icon Suniel Shetty dropped a fire emoji in the comments section, clearly impressed by Roshan’s vigor. Veteran actor Anupam Kher, too, expressed his admiration by writing, “Wow! You are a rockstar. Jai Ho.”

Several fans also chimed in, calling Rakesh Roshan a true inspiration and fitness role model for senior citizens. “This is what dedication looks like,” one fan wrote, while another commented, “Goals at 75!”

A Legacy of Strength and Discipline

This isn’t the first time Rakesh Roshan has made headlines for his fitness. Despite battling cancer in 2018, he returned stronger, embracing a healthy lifestyle and regular workouts. His discipline continues to motivate many in and beyond the film industry.

As Bollywood increasingly embraces wellness and healthy aging, Rakesh Roshan’s latest gym video sets a new benchmark. At 75, he continues to break age stereotypes and proves that staying fit is a lifelong journey.
